Menu
Feedback
Comece aqui
Tutoriais
Portal do desenvolvedor

Problemas conhecidos
Diretivas de suporte
Troubleshooting

Perguntas frequentes
Comunicados
Problemas conhecidos
SpotPrice incorreto para itens com UnitMultiplier maior que 1 nas APIs de pesquisa inteligente
SpotPrice incorreto para itens com UnitMultiplier maior que 1 nas APIs de pesquisa inteligente
ID: 934687
Backlog
Publicado em 11/11/2023
Última atualização em 11/11/2023

Sumário

Este problema conhecido foi traduzido automaticamente do inglês.

Nas APIs de pesquisa inteligente (GraphQL ou REST), a propriedade spotPrice do objeto items.sellers.commertialOffer está incorreta para itens em que o unitMultiplier é maior que 1.

O spotPrice deveria representar o método de pagamento mais barato em sua opção de parcela única para mostrar o "preço à vista", com um desconto (se houver), mas, nesse caso, ele acaba retornando o preço normal do item.

Isso não acontece para itens em que o multiplicador é menor que 1 (itens fracionados).

Simulação

Na API REST ou GraphQL do Intelligent Search, verifique a propriedade dos itens nesse cenário específico

Workaround

O valor correto para spotPrice pode ser recuperado da matriz Installments dentro do mesmo objeto commertialOffer.

Contribuidores
2
Photo of the contributor
Photo of the contributor
+ 2 contributors
Contribuidores
2
Photo of the contributor
Photo of the contributor
+ 2 contributors
Nesta página
Ainda tem dúvidas?
Pergunte à comunidade
Encontre soluções e compartilhe ideias na comunidade VTEX.
Junte-se à nossa comunidade
Solicite suporte à VTEX
Para assistência personalizada, entre em contato com nossos especialistas.
Abra um ticket de suporte
GithubDeveloper portalComunidadeFeedback